What Is the Standard Size of a Mini Crib Mattress?

In general, a mini crib mattress is smaller than a standard crib mattress and is designed for compact or portable cribs.

A common mini crib mattress size is around:

  • 24 inches wide x 38 inches long
  • (Approximately 61 cm x 96.5 cm)

However, unlike full-size crib mattresses, mini crib mattress dimensions can vary slightly from one model or crib style to another. You may see sizes that are an inch or so shorter or narrower.

Because of this, the safest approach is to check your specific mini crib’s internal dimensions and match the mattress accordingly.

How Is a Mini Crib Mattress Different From a Standard Crib Mattress?

A standard full-size crib mattress is usually about:

  • 28 inches wide x 52 inches long (about 71 cm x 132 cm)

Comparing the two:

Type of MattressTypical Dimensions (inches)Typical Dimensions (cm)
Mini crib mattress~24" x 38"~61 x 96.5
Standard crib mattress~28" x 52"~71 x 132

Key differences:

  • Length and width: Mini crib mattresses are both shorter and narrower, making them more suitable for small nurseries, shared rooms, or travel.
  • Bedding and accessories: Sheets and mattress protectors must be sized specifically for mini cribs and may not be interchangeable with standard crib items.

Why Does the Exact Size of a Mini Crib Mattress Matter?

Understanding What Is The Size Of a Mini Crib Mattress is important for several reasons:

  • Snug fit in the crib: A mattress that is too small can leave gaps at the sides or ends of the crib. Parents generally look for a snug fit so the mattress does not shift easily.
  • Correct bedding size: Mini crib sheets and protectors are made to match certain dimensions. The wrong size can bunch up or pop off the corners.
  • Room planning: Knowing the dimensions helps you plan how the mini crib will fit in your space, especially in smaller rooms or apartments.
  • Longevity of use: Some mini cribs can convert as your child grows. Exact sizing helps you understand how long the crib and mattress might be usable before a transition to a larger bed.

How Can I Make Sure a Mini Crib Mattress Fits Properly?

1. Measure the Interior of Your Mini Crib

Use a tape measure to check the inside length and width of the mattress area. Write down the measurements and compare them to the mattress dimensions.

A good practice is to aim for a mattress that matches the internal crib measurements as closely as possible, with very minimal space at the sides.

2. Check Manufacturer Guidelines

Many cribs list recommended mattress dimensions in their instructions or on product labels. Matching the mattress size to those guidelines can help ensure a better fit.

3. Test the Fit Once the Mattress Arrives

Place the mattress in your mini crib and check for:

  • Firm, even contact with all four sides
  • No large gaps at the corners
  • A level, stable surface that doesn’t wobble or slide around easily

Are All Mini Crib Mattresses the Same Size?

No. Mini crib mattress sizes are not fully standardized. While many are near 24" x 38", some can be a bit shorter, longer, narrower, or wider.

Because of this, it is common for parents to:

  • Compare the exact measurements of the mattress and crib
  • Look for mini crib mattresses clearly labeled for their crib style or size

Whenever possible, prioritize the measurements over general labels like “mini crib” or “portable crib.”

What About Thickness and Support?

While “What Is The Size Of a Mini Crib Mattress” usually refers to length and width, thickness matters too.

Mini crib mattresses commonly range from about 3 to 6 inches thick. When choosing thickness, many parents consider:

  • Crib design: Some mini cribs specify a maximum mattress thickness for safety and rail height.
  • Sheet fit: Sheets should fit securely over the mattress without slipping off due to excessive thickness or thinness.

Always check that the thickness you choose fits comfortably within the crib and works well with the mini crib sheets you plan to use.

Can I Use Any Mini Crib Mattress in a Portable or Travel Crib?

Not always. Portable and travel cribs sometimes have their own mattress pads that are designed specifically for that model and may be thinner or foldable.

Before using a mini crib mattress in a portable crib, check:

  • The manufacturer’s guidance about compatible mattress types
  • The exact interior size and whether it matches common mini crib dimensions

Using a mattress that does not match the crib’s design can lead to an imperfect fit.
